Why Men Choose Back Tattoos

The tattoo can be designed on the back, which is one of the most adaptable parts of the body. This is because of its vast surface area which enables artists to come up with detailed and meaningful work.

The following are the reasons as to why back tattoos for men are so popular:

Huge canvas to paint on - Ideal when making finer and more elaborate designs.

Adjustable positioning - Upper back, full back, spine, or shoulder blade.

Conspicuous - Professional setting friendly.

Symmetry at the back - The back can also be symmetrical such as wings or tribal art.

Prolonged visual effect - Big tattoos do not wear out when done correctly.

Due to such benefits, a lot of tattoo lovers recommend the back as the final position of statement tattoos.

Dragon Back Tattoos

In most cultures, dragon tattoos are a symbol of power, wisdom and safety. Their length and complexity of details makes them fit well across the back.

Common dragon tattoo styles:

  • Japanese dragon designs

  • Chinese dragon symbolism

  • Fire-breathing fantasy dragons.

These are designs that are usually selected by men who desire dramatic and powerful artwork.

Angel Wings Back Tattoos

Angel wings are still among the most popular men's back tattoo designs. The symmetrical shape is comfortable across the spine and shoulders.

The tattoo of angel wings frequently signifies:

  • Freedom

  • Spiritual protection

  • Personal transformation

  • Memorial symbolism

This design when properly done produces a gorgeous sight.

Japanese Back Tattoos

Japanese tattoos are characterised by narratives and colorful pictures. These designs are typically the ones that adorn the back entirely and have several features.

These themes are common Japanese tattoos:

  • Samurai warriors

  • Koi fish

  • Cherry blossoms

  • Mythical creatures

These tattoos are frequently huge and ornamental, hence the reason why this is one of the finest back tattoos for men that wish to have a bold body art.

Geometric Back Tattoos

There has been a growing popularity of geometric tattoos in the years. These designs dwell on symmetry, patterns and mathematical accuracy.

The geometric elements that are popular are:

  • Mandalas

  • Sacred geometry

  • Minimal line work

  • Abstract patterns

The designs are perfect in the case of men who love modern and minimal tattoo designs.

Back Tattoo Placement Options

Choosing the right placement is just as important as choosing the design. Different areas of the back create different visual effects.

1. Full Back Tattoo

A full back tattoo covers most of the back from shoulders to lower spine.

Advantages:

  • Allows large and detailed artwork

  • Ideal for storytelling designs

  • Creates a dramatic visual impact

2. Upper Back Tattoo

Upper back tattoos sit between the shoulder blades.

Benefits:

  • Balanced and symmetrical placement

  • Easy to hide under clothing

  • Perfect for medium-sized designs

3. Spine Tattoo

Spine tattoos follow the natural line of the backbone.

Why men choose spine tattoos:

  • Unique vertical design

  • Works well with script or symbols

  • Minimal but visually striking

4. Shoulder Blade Tattoos

The shoulder blade area is great for smaller designs.

Popular ideas for this placement:

  • Symbols

  • Animals

  • Script tattoos

  • Minimal artwork

How to Choose the Right Back Tattoo Design

Choosing the right tattoo design requires thoughtful planning. Since back tattoos are often large, the design should reflect your personality and long-term preferences.

Here are some tips to help you decide.

1. Think About Meaning

Many men prefer tattoos that symbolize personal beliefs, experiences, or milestones.

Examples include:

  • Spiritual symbols

  • Cultural patterns

  • Inspirational quotes

2. Consider Size and Detail

Larger tattoos allow more intricate artwork. However, smaller designs can also look powerful when placed correctly.

3. Match the Design With Your Body Shape

The back offers natural symmetry, so designs should follow the body’s shape.

For example:

  • Wings fit well across the shoulders

  • Dragons work well diagonally across the back

  • Mandalas look great in the center
